Output 358436161f12c6f33db7a86c95eede11819017d03955db402b27a162ebef4f2e:0

value
12729398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d321009fb47e4b031379e420038844e4240726f OP_EQUAL
address
37Gb7fCidUUwmbpkAXAoq3XDm7BVLkYbr1
transaction
358436161f12c6f33db7a86c95eede11819017d03955db402b27a162ebef4f2e
spent
true